111-hconres-177 111 hconres 177 Raising the awareness of the need for crime prevention in communities across the country and expressing support for designation of October 1, 2009, through October 3, 2009, as "Celebrate Safe Communities" Week, and October as "Crime Prevention Month". Crime and Law Enforcement 2009-07-31 2009-10-28 Received in the Senate and referred to the Committee on the Judiciary. House Rep. Reichert, David G. [R-WA-8] WA R R000578 25 (This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The summary of that version is repeated here.) Expresses support for the designation of Celebrate Safe Communities Week and for Crime Prevention Month. Commends the efforts of local law enforcement agencies and their community partners in the fight against crime. Encourages the National Sheriffs' Association and the National Crime Prevention Council to continue to promote action to reduce crime and build safer communities. Encourages government agencies, civil groups, schools, businesses, and youth organizations to educate the public, showcase their accomplishments, and explore new partnerships during Crime Prevention Month. 2023-01-11T13:17:57Z
